ATC, the industry leader, offers new improved ESR/ESL performance
for the 100 A Series RF/Microwave Capacitors. This is ATC's most
versatile high Q, high self resonant multilayer capacitor. High density
porcelain construction provides a rugged, hermetic package.
Typical functional applications: Bypass, Coupling, Tuning, Feedback,
Impedance Matching and DC Blocking.
Typical circuit applications: Microwave/RF/IF Amplifiers, Mixers,
Oscillators, Low Noise Amplifiers, Filter Networks, Timing Circuits
and Delay Lines.
ELECTRICAL AND MECHANICAL
SPECIFICATIONS
QUALITY FACTOR (Q):
greater than 10,000 at 1 MHz.
TEMPERATURE COEFFICIENT OF CAPACITANCE (TCC):
+90 ±20 PPM/°C (-55°C to +125°C)
INSULATION RESISTANCE (IR):
0.1 pF to 100 pF:
106 Megohms min. @ +25°C at rated WVDC.
105 Megohms min. @ +125°C at rated WVDC.
WORKING VOLTAGE (WVDC):
See Capacitance Values Table, page 2.
ENVIRONMENTAL TESTS
ATC 100 A Series Capacitors are designed and manufactured to
meet and exceed the requirements of EIA-198, MIL-PRF-55681 and
MIL-PRF-123.
DIELECTRIC WITHSTANDING VOLTAGE (DWV):
Case A: 250% of rated WVDC for 5 secs.
RETRACE:
Less than ±(0.02% or 0.02 pF), whichever is greater.
AGING EFFECTS:
None
PIEZOELECTRIC EFFECTS:
None
(No capacitance variation with voltage or pressure).
THERMAL SHOCK:
MIL-STD-202, Method 107, Condition A.
MOISTURE RESISTANCE:
MIL-STD-202, Method 106.
CAPACITANCE DRIFT:
±(0.02% or 0.02 pF), whichever is
greater.
LOW VOLTAGE HUMIDITY:
MIL-STD-202, Method 103, Condition A, with 1.5 Volts DC applied
while subjected to an environment of 85°C with 85% relative humid-
ity for 240 hours min.
OPERATING TEMPERATURE RANGE:
From -55°C to +125°C (No derating of working voltage).
TERMINATION STYLES:
Available in various surface mount
styles. See Mechanical Configurations, page 3.
LIFE TEST:
MIL-STD-202, Method 108, for 2000 hours, at 125°C.
200% WVDC applied.
TERMINAL STRENGTH:
Terminations for chips and pellets
withstand a pull of 5 lbs. min., 10 lbs. typical, for 5 seconds in direc-
tion perpendicular to the termination surface of the capacitor. Test
per MIL-STD-202, method 211.

The above part number refers to a 100 A Series (case size A) 10 pF capacitor,
J tolerance (±5%), 150 WVDC, with W termination (Tin /Lead, Solder Plated over Nickel Barrier), laser marking and Tape and Reel packaging.

CURRENT RATING VS. CAPACITANCE
ATC SERIES 100, CASE A
The current rating is based on a 65°C mounting
surface and a device thermal resistance of
40°C/W. A power dissipation of 1.5 W will result
in a case temperature of 125°C.
